Instructions for Thawing and How to Use Japanese Roasted Eel

After purchasing Japanese roasted eel, you will wonder how to defrost it in the safest way while still maintaining the quality of the product.

Japanese Roasted Eel

Fishy Vietnam suggests the fastest 7 ways to defrost Japanese roasted eel.

1. Defrost the product in the refrigerator.

If you keep them in the freezer, prepare to defrost them before using them. Thaw the grilled eel in the refrigerator for about 20-30 minutes before using. Warm up before enjoying.

2. Defrost with cold water

You prepare a clean bag and put the roasted eel in (still has the packaging) and zip the bag tightly to prevent water from entering the product. Soak for about 20-30 minutes before using. Cut the package after the eel is soft. Warm up before enjoying.

3. Oven method

Run cold water over the frozen eels, cover tightly and bake in a 350 degree F oven, for 12-13 minutes. Ready to enjoy.

4. Microwave method

Place the sealed frozen roasted eels on a microwave-proof plate and defrost for about 2 minutes. There are vent holes on the top or package. Microwave on high power for 4 minutes. Open the package and get the eel. Ready to enjoy.

5. Boiling method

Place the packaged frozen roasted eels in boiling water. Soak for about 10 minutes. Remove from boiling water. Open the package and place the eel on a plate.

How to Use Japanese Roasted Eel

Japanese roasted eel is loved for its deliciousness and nutrition. The eel meat is soft, firm, slightly chewy, the sweetness of the meat mixed with the fragrant sweetness of the sauce.
For a traditional Japanese dish, add hot rice to a preheated bowl. Heat eel according to instructions. Pour the sauce over the rice and place the eel on top, skin side down. Enjoy while still hot to enhance the sweet and fatty taste of soft eel pieces dipped in the fragrant sauce of Japanese eel.
In addition, Japanese eel can be used to make sushi combined with seaweed.
